| namespace extensions { |
| |
| // A helper class to wait for particular events associated with ExtensionHosts. |
| // TODO(devlin): Add enough bits and bobs to use this class within (or to |
| // replace) our background page-specific test helpers. |
| class ExtensionHostTestHelper : public ExtensionHostRegistry::Observer { |
| public: |
| // Constructs an ExtensionHostTestHelper restricted to a given |
| // `extension_id`. Only hosts associated with the given `browser_context` |
| // (or its off/on-the-record counterpart) are considered. |
| ExtensionHostTestHelper(content::BrowserContext* browser_context, |
| ExtensionId extension_id); |
| |
| // As above, but observes *all* extension hosts for the given |
| // `browser_context`. Prefer the above constructor when possible to eliminate |
| // possibilities of observing an unrelated event. |
| explicit ExtensionHostTestHelper(content::BrowserContext* browser_context); |
| |
| ExtensionHostTestHelper(const ExtensionHostTestHelper&) = delete; |
| ExtensionHostTestHelper& operator=(const ExtensionHostTestHelper&) = delete; |
| ~ExtensionHostTestHelper() override; |
| |
| // Restricts this class to only observing ExtensionHosts of the specified |
| // `view_type`. Other extension hosts matching the event (even from the same |
| // extension and browser context) will be ignored. This allows tests to wait |
| // for, e.g., a background page or popup host event to happen. |
| void RestrictToType(mojom::ViewType view_type); |
| |
| // Restricts this class to only observing the specified `host`. |
| void RestrictToHost(const ExtensionHost* host); |
| |
| // Waits for an ExtensionHost matching the restrictions (if any) to fire the |
| // corresponding notification. |
| // NOTE: These WaitFor() methods can return null if the host has already been |
| // destroyed (which can happen if the host was closed before this method was |
| // called or if the host is destroyed synchronously from creation), before |
| // the run loop is quit. |
| ExtensionHost* WaitForRenderProcessReady() { |
| return WaitFor(HostEvent::kRenderProcessReady); |
| } |
| ExtensionHost* WaitForDocumentElementAvailable() { |
| return WaitFor(HostEvent::kDocumentElementAvailable); |
| } |
| ExtensionHost* WaitForHostCompletedFirstLoad() { |
| return WaitFor(HostEvent::kCompletedFirstLoad); |
| } |
| // NOTE: No return because the ExtensionHost is *always* (obviously) |
| // destroyed by the time this returns. |
| void WaitForHostDestroyed() { WaitFor(HostEvent::kDestroyed); } |
| // Technically, the host can outlive the render process, but it's unlikely to |
| // be for long. Similar to above, avoid returning the host object. |
| void WaitForRenderProcessGone() { WaitFor(HostEvent::kRenderProcessGone); } |
